The Music MMus is a flexible course that allows you to develop your musical skills. During the course you will produce a coherent body of work leading to a final major submission, usually either a major dissertation or a major recital. You can specialise in a number of different areas. These include, ‘Musicology’ which examines the history of musicology from medieval through to Baroque; ‘Critical Musicology’ which considers research relating to classical and popular music; ‘Performance’ which focuses on brass band performance, contemporary music, historical and 19th century performances as well as popular music.
